Exceptional Traction: The high density of grout lines makes penny rounds naturally slip-resistant, making this the "gold standard" for safe and stylish shower floors.

Curvature King: Because of the small tile size and flexible mesh backing, this tile is the perfect solution for wrapping around curved surfaces like shower benches, pillars, or kitchen islands.

Grout is the Star: Because pennies have more grout surface than large tiles, the grout color will significantly impact the final look. Use a matching grout for a subtle, textured look, or a contrasting grout to make the "penny" shapes pop.
Adhesive: Use a standard polymer-modified thinset. Be careful not to use a notched trowel that is too large, as excess mortar can ooze up between the small circles.
Layout: To avoid visible "sheet lines," ensure the mesh sheets are interlocked tightly and that the spacing between sheets matches the spacing between the individual pennies.
Cleaning: Safe for all pH-neutral household cleaners. For shower floors, a soft-bristle brush is recommended to keep the grout lines pristine.
Q: Can this be used on a pool waterline? A: Check the specific colorway; many Inari ceramic pennies are rated for interior use only. If you need a pool-rated penny, look for the porcelain or glass versions of the Inari line.
Q: Are the edges of the pennies sharp? A: No. The Inari New series features a "cushioned" or slightly rounded edge on each penny, making it comfortable for bare feet in bathrooms and showers.
Q: How many sheets are in a case? A: Typically, these are packed in boxes of 10 to 20 sheets. We recommend adding 10% extra for waste and cuts around drains and corners.
